Output 1ef99526ca77594e215f1fed2e67c3aa48647d2ae6276d776530fb3a91dcd6f3:0

value
66999117
script pubkey
OP_0 OP_PUSHBYTES_20 ca0c4d09971b4d3a80637971ca8cc06f62de5e5b
address
bc1qegxy6zvhrdxn4qrr09cu4rxqda3duhjm7ymcv0
transaction
1ef99526ca77594e215f1fed2e67c3aa48647d2ae6276d776530fb3a91dcd6f3